Hello all from Downeast Knife Company, Bucksport, Maine.

Here's another collaboration project between myself and fellow knifemaker Scott Tanguay. We just finished up a few of these knives today. We call these Sidekicks. They are 100% custom, handmade knives. You can read more about us and our projects here: www.downeastknife.com

Here are the specs:
1/8" O-1 Tool Steel
Deep hollow ground 4" blade with a slight recurve.
Heat treated to Rc 58-59
OAL of knife is 7.250

Cocobolo grips, each with some very distinct patterns in the wood, Very nice stuff.
Hand tooled, hand stitched, leather sheath in very dark, Chocolate Brown.
